For those seeking more risk, Cramer suggested looking into Infinera (INFN), Akamai (AKAM) and three stocks that deal in “deep packet inspection”: Cavium Networks (CAVM), EZChip Semiconductor (EZCH) and NetLogic (NETL). Deep packet inspection allows networks to filter data packets to prioritize the order in which they are sent. Put simply, the technology gets you quality video faster when you’re watching TV over the Web. These last three stocks have been especially popular lately, Cramer said.

From Barron's 7-16-07:

"The fiberoptic resurgence that has lit the way for new public stocks in the past nine months is real. It's also fragile, and as a result, some of those stocks are running far ahead of the rosiest outlook for their businesses.

Case in point: Infinera, which had a $182 million initial public offering on June 7. Its stock popped 52% that day and, at a recent $24.99, is up 27% since then.

Seven-year-old Infinera (INFN), which started life as Zepton Networks, makes equipment used by phone companies to expand their networks' bandwidth. It has a promising future, with sales hitting nearly $50 million in the most recent quarter. And it's finally generating positive cash flow, despite continued net losses. But even with a dramatic rise in sales this year and next, it would be hard to justify the company's current 20 times multiple, based on price-to-trailing 12-month sales -- a valuation that seems to assume unreasonable growth in the fiberoptic market."
